PROCESSING THE SALE
 
A Realtor® has more responsibilities than listing and showing! 
You should be aware of what we do after the contract is signed:
 
  1. Open Escrow at determined title company.
  2. Obtain receipt for earnest money deposit from Selling Agent.
  3. Order Natural Hazard Disclosure report and Preliminary report.
  4. Coordinate all necessary inspections.
  5. Assist with filling out all disclosure forms.
  6. Ensure that you receive copies of all documentation pertinent to the transaction.
  7. Note all contingencies and attempt to remove them within the time limit provided or get an extension of time, if needed.
  8. Keep you informed of buyers loan application and the progress of the appraisal on your home.
  9. Be present during inspections and keep you informed of their findings including whole house inspection, pest, pool, roof, etc..
  10. Coordinate execution of any required repairs.
  11. Have closing papers drawn up before closing so that if any problems arise, we can solve them.
  12. Coordinate the closing and move-in dates so that they are as convenient to both parties as possible.
